A Unique Appearance
Newborn great white sharks are typically a brownish-gray color, with darker markings on their backs and sides.
This helps them camouflage themselves in their ocean environment, making them less vulnerable to predators. However, this particular shark was completely white, a characteristic never before documented in a newborn great white.
Theories Behind the White Coloration
The researchers believe that the shark’s white color is due to a process called molting. Newborn sharks shed their embryonic layer shortly after birth, revealing their true skin color. In this case, it appears that the molting process is still ongoing, leaving the shark temporarily white.
Another possibility is that the shark has a form of albinism, a genetic condition that reduces the production of pigment in the skin. While albinism is rare in great white sharks, it has been documented in other shark species.
